How do I know if I really need counseling? 

Jessica McCoy, LMFT | Nashville Therapist

When you begin to notice your anxiety, stress, depression or mood are impacting either your relationships, work, or health is when counseling is indicated to help you. Also, if you are going through a stressful session of life (job changes, becoming a mother, or getting divorced) are all major transitions that may increase your need to counseling.

How do I choose a therapist?

Choosing a therapist is a very personal process. Referrals from a doctor or loved one is often a first step, but looking at a therapist’s specialities can be another great option.

Ultimately, speaking with a therapist to make sure they are a good fit for your needs is the best option. I offer a free 15-minute therapy consultation to help decide if working with me will be the right fit for you.

Will my insurance cover this? 

I do not take insurance, but I do provide a form for you if you want to pursue insurance reimbursement. We can discuss this option during our phone consultation, but here are some important factors to keep in mind. Your insurance would need to reimburse an out of network provider and you would need to meet the criteria for a medical diagnosis (e.g. anxiety, depression, or post traumatic stress disorder).

I will provide the documentation (called a Superbill), but you will be responsible for seeking reimbursement from your insurance. Each insurance company and plan vary with how they reimburse and how much they financially reimburse.
